What Is CRM with AI Automation?

CRM with AI automation is a customer system that thinks and acts using data. It learns patterns, predicts needs, and handles routine work on its own. You get faster actions without manually managing every step.

Traditional CRM automation only follows fixed rules. AI-driven automation adjusts actions based on behaviour, history, and context. This makes the system smarter and more flexible.

AI does not replace your team. Instead, it supports tasks that take time and focus. Your people stay creative while AI manages repetitive work.

How AI Automation Works Inside a CRM

AI automation works by turning raw customer data into smart actions. It studies patterns, learns from results, and updates workflows in real time. Every action becomes faster and more accurate.

Core Technologies Powering AI-Driven CRMs

  • Machine learning helps the CRM learn from past behaviour and improve decisions.
  • Generative AI creates content, suggestions, and responses that feel human.
  • Predictive analytics forecasts what might happen next with leads and customers.
  • Natural language processing understands messages, calls, and emails like a human.

Together, these technologies make the CRM more adaptive. They respond faster as they learn more. And they reduce manual effort across teams.

From Data Input to Automated Action

  • AI starts with data ingestion, where it collects and cleans information.
  • Then it uses pattern recognition to understand trends and behaviours.
  • After that, the system makes decision-making choices based on goals.
  • Finally, it triggers workflow execution to complete the right action.

These steps run quietly in the background. You see the outcome, not the complexity. And that creates smooth automation without extra effort.

Sales Workflows

  1. AI-powered lead scoring and prioritisation helps reps focus on warm leads. The system studies behaviour and ranks people by interest. This makes outreach faster and more targeted.
  1. Automated sales follow-ups triggered by buyer behaviour keep deals moving. AI watches actions like clicks or replies and sends the right message. No opportunity gets ignored.
  1. Predictive deal win probability and next-best actions guide reps. The AI highlights risks and suggests smart steps. Teams close deals with better timing.
  1. Real-time call and meeting insights for sales reps boost performance. AI listens, captures insights, and flags objections. Reps improve instantly without extra effort.

Marketing Workflows

  1. AI-driven audience segmentation and targeting groups people accurately. It studies patterns and builds precise segments. Your campaigns reach the right audience at the right time.
  1. Automated content and email personalisation at scale keeps messaging fresh. AI creates tailored emails and product suggestions. Every customer receives something relevant.
  1. Predictive campaign performance optimisation improves results before problems appear. AI forecasts outcomes and adjusts strategies. Marketers avoid wasted spend and low engagement.
  1. Lead nurturing journeys powered by AI intent signals keep prospects warm. The system reacts to actions and sends helpful content. Prospects stay engaged until they are ready to buy.

Customer Support Workflows

  1. AI chatbots for instant first-response resolution reduce wait times. Bots answer questions and solve basic issues fast. Agents then handle complex cases easily.
  1. Ticket routing based on urgency, sentiment, and intent improves speed. AI reads tone and content to send tickets to the right person. Customers get help from the right agent immediately.
  1. Predictive churn detection and proactive outreach protect customer relationships. AI finds early warning signs and alerts your team. You act before customers leave.
  1. AI-generated knowledge base and response suggestions support agents. The system drafts replies and suggests helpful articles. Agents work faster and stay consistent.

 

CRM Platforms That Support AI Automation

Many CRMs now include built-in AI tools. Each platform offers unique strengths that fit different business needs. Here’s a quick look at what the leading systems provide.

Salesforce Einstein

Salesforce Einstein brings powerful predictive and automation features. It scores leads, forecasts revenue, and analyses customer behaviour. Teams get clearer insights with less manual work.

HubSpot AI Tools

HubSpot AI Tools focus on simple and fast automation. They create content, prioritise tasks, and personalise outreach. Small teams benefit from smooth, no-code features.

Zoho Zia

Zoho Zia is an AI assistant built into Zoho CRM. It predicts sales trends, reads customer messages, and suggests actions. You get helpful insights during daily tasks.

Freshworks Freddy AI

Freddy AI helps support, sales, and marketing teams work faster. It automates replies, scores leads, and improves conversations. The system learns from every interaction.

Pipedrive AI Sales Assistant

Pipedrive AI Sales Assistant guides sales reps through their pipeline. It flags delays, highlights risks, and recommends next steps. This helps teams close deals with more confidence.

Challenges of Implementing CRM with AI Automation

Many teams struggle with data quality and consistency. AI needs clean information to work well. Messy data creates weak predictions and slow automation.

Another challenge is integration with existing tools. Systems don’t always connect smoothly, which creates delays. Teams also worry about user adoption and trust because AI feels new.

Companies must also manage AI explainability and governance. They want to understand how AI makes decisions. Clear rules keep automation safe and reliable and makes it easier to implement.
